Understanding Cognitive Offloading
Before diving into the implications of AI on cognitive abilities, it’s vital to understand the concept of cognitive offloading. This term refers to the brain’s tendency to offload tasks to external tools or devices rather than relying on internal cognitive resources. When we frequently use AI for tasks like information retrieval or problem-solving, we risk diminishing our brain’s activity in regions associated with creativity and critical thinking.
Studies indicate that when individuals use AI tools, they tend to exhibit reduced engagement in these crucial mental processes. The real concern is that as we lean more on AI, we may inadvertently weaken our cognitive muscles—just as one might experience muscle atrophy from prolonged inactivity. The brain’s willingness to outsource memory and decision-making could lead to a significant decline in critical skills, making it harder for employees to discern fact from fiction.
The MIT Media Lab Study: Key Findings
In a groundbreaking study conducted by the MIT Media Lab, researchers utilized brain scans to observe the cognitive effects of AI tool usage among employees. The findings revealed a stark reduction in activity in brain regions that are essential for processing information and fostering creativity. This drop in brain activity translates to a diminished capacity to identify misinformation, such as fake headlines or manipulated images.
As AI becomes increasingly integrated into daily tasks, the cognitive decline observed in these studies raises some essential questions: Are we compromising our ability to think critically? Are employees becoming reliant on AI to the point of jeopardizing their essential skills? The research suggests that while AI can manage data-heavy tasks, it may also inhibit the cognitive engagement necessary for discerning truth from deception.

Training Employees to Engage with AI
The Institute for Public Policy Research advocates for a proactive approach to mitigate the cognitive decline associated with AI use. They suggest empowering employees to identify relevant AI use cases themselves and train them to critically evaluate AI outputs. This can create a culture where AI acts as a partner rather than a crutch.
By encouraging employees to challenge AI-generated conclusions, organizations can cultivate a workforce that remains engaged in deep cognitive processes. This strategy not only fosters critical thinking but also ensures that employees retain the skills necessary to question information, recognize biases, and engage with complex problem-solving tasks.
